How they compare

China, Macao SAR currently reports 174.46 1000 No against 167.3 1000 No in New Caledonia, a difference of 7.16 1000 No.

Across all 151 years both countries report, China, Macao SAR has been ahead every year.

China, Macao SAR ranks 174th and New Caledonia ranks 177th of 227 countries.

China, Macao SAR has averaged higher in every one of the 16 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ade China, Macao SAR New Caledonia Difference Ahead
1950s 95.3 1000 No 32.65 1000 No 62.65 1000 No China, Macao SAR
1960s 111.13 1000 No 43.61 1000 No 67.52 1000 No China, Macao SAR
1970s 123.19 1000 No 63.4 1000 No 59.8 1000 No China, Macao SAR
1980s 145.12 1000 No 78.25 1000 No 66.88 1000 No China, Macao SAR
1990s 203.86 1000 No 97.55 1000 No 106.31 1000 No China, Macao SAR
2000s 256.42 1000 No 120.2 1000 No 136.22 1000 No China, Macao SAR
2010s 326.21 1000 No 139.04 1000 No 187.17 1000 No China, Macao SAR
2020s 384.54 1000 No 148.96 1000 No 235.57 1000 No China, Macao SAR
2030s 392.19 1000 No 160.58 1000 No 231.61 1000 No China, Macao SAR
2040s 377.86 1000 No 169.12 1000 No 208.73 1000 No China, Macao SAR
2050s 353.17 1000 No 173.56 1000 No 179.61 1000 No China, Macao SAR
2060s 318.95 1000 No 174.64 1000 No 144.32 1000 No China, Macao SAR
2070s 275.78 1000 No 173.67 1000 No 102.11 1000 No China, Macao SAR
2080s 230.13 1000 No 171.9 1000 No 58.23 1000 No China, Macao SAR
2090s 190.93 1000 No 169.16 1000 No 21.77 1000 No China, Macao SAR
2100s 174.46 1000 No 167.3 1000 No 7.16 1000 No China, Macao SAR

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

The FAOSTAT Population module contains time series data on population, by sex and urban/rural. The series consist of both estimates and projections for different periods as available from the original sources, namely: 1. Population data refers to the World Population Prospects: The 2024 Revision from the UN Population Division. 2. Urban/rural population data refers to the World Urbanization Prospects: The 2018 Revision from the UN Population Division.
